I have a question on Servicenow licensing for Approvers and Fulfillers.
I understand that an Approver can perform all requester actions and view or modify requests directed to the approver. Approvers have the approver_user role, but no other roles and a Fulfiller can access all functionality based on assigned roles. Fulfillers have one or more roles other than the approver_user role.
Do we need separate licenses for both these roles?
If I have Fulfiller role, can the same license used for approver as well?
Please advise.

Any Fulfiller is by default an approver as a Fulfiller may do anything up to administration. If you have a non-subscribed user that needs to approve, that user would need to have the Approver or Business Stakeholder subscription. Requesters may not approve.

I was referring to tickets they own. If they reply via email to update the comments, is this still allowed for non licensed users?
How about for users in the watchlist, I understand they can also reply via email for their comments to be reflected in the ticket, is this still allowed?

Yes, a Requester can comment via email on their own records. As for Watch List, if that User is a Requester then they may not comment on the watched record (by any means) - they can just watch. Obviously, if they are a Fulfiller then they may comment.
